Abstract
The project aims to benchmark existing technologies for cleaning ceiling fan blades, design an innovative cleaner device, and validate it through real fan blade testing. The persistent challenge of dust accumulation on fan blades in residential and commercial settings leads to health risks and indoor cleanliness issues. Current cleaning methods are inefficient and fail to contain dust particles. An automated, effective system is needed to clean fan blades without spreading allergens. The project employs a comprehensive methodology: literature review, user data collection, conceptual design, detailed design, material selection, fabrication, and rigorous testing. The resultant Dustless Ceiling Fan Blade Cleaning System represents a significant leap in home care technology, solving the persistent issue efficiently. This innovation not only ensures cleaner indoor spaces but also sets a benchmark for future home appliance maintenance, showcasing the power of thoughtful design and technology integration.
